At EAJS in Sendai this weekend, and thanks to Prof. Till Weingärtner (Cork), I found out about シルバー川柳, a yearly prize given by the 全国有料老人ホーム協会 for senryū about the everyday lives of senior citizens. My favorite so far (mostly because of the 本歌取り from 金子みすゞ): 「パスワード みんな違って みんなダメ」

Out in September 2025: _Triangle Republics: Cross-Border Literary Transits Between the Cold War Koreas and Japan_ I Jonathan Kief follows the triangular flow of texts linking North Korea, South Korea, and Japan from 1945 until the 1980s, revealing overlooked paths of interaction and exchange.
